Transaction 34fd74fa2cfeb571ce873973b3b88c0c57490b68dc3c7a95b590d33dc72b6a27

4 Input
2 Outputs
  • 34fd74fa2cfeb571ce873973b3b88c0c57490b68dc3c7a95b590d33dc72b6a27:0
  • value  326000000
    address  1C3ZknAoB7UZRqsSYyae8NNtrpdzJs5vQe
  • 34fd74fa2cfeb571ce873973b3b88c0c57490b68dc3c7a95b590d33dc72b6a27:1
  • value  148233997
    address  1DhEfzgnQQs9D4TCkXWCzf2FC9Qw4oqx8d